Court of Criminal Appeals of Texas
David Wayne Loesch, Appellant v. the State of Texas
December 18, 19971997 Tex. Crim. App. LEXIS 114
Summary
The Court of Criminal Appeals vacated the Court of Appeals judgment and remanded for further proceedings, holding that appellate review of reasonable suspicion must be de novo and must consider the totality of the circumstances, rejecting the "as consistent with innocent activity" test. Two dissenting judges argue the majority improperly reversed and remanded.
